When Should My Youngster Have Their Very First Dental Visit?
For many kids, it's advised to arrange their initial oral see by the age of one to guarantee proper dental healthcare from a very early age. This very early visit allows the pediatric dental professional to keep track of the growth of your child's teeth, provide assistance on appropriate dental hygiene techniques, and detect any prospective problems early on. It likewise helps your child come to be familiar with the oral workplace environment, reducing anxiousness during future brows through.
Throughout the first oral see, the dentist will certainly examine your child's mouth, gum tissues, and any type of arising teeth. They'll additionally review important topics such as teething, correct nutrition for oral health and wellness, and how to avoid tooth cavities. The dentist may show exactly how to clean your kid's teeth properly and address any kind of inquiries or worries you might have concerning your kid's oral wellness.

Just How Can I Assist My Kid With Oral Health in your home?
To aid preserve your child's dental health in between oral gos to, guaranteeing appropriate dental health in the house is key. Start by showing your youngster the significance of cleaning their teeth at the very least twice a day with fluoride toothpaste. Oversee them while cleaning to make certain they're utilizing the correct method and getting to all locations of their mouth. Motivate them to spit out the toothpaste instead of ingesting it.
In addition to cleaning, make flossing a day-to-day routine for your child, especially when their teeth start to touch.
